It’s a welcome irony to see Claudio Simonetti’s Goblin performing in Heaven at the Masquerade. After all, the Italian prog rock juggernaut provided the hellish soundtrack to Dario Argento’s Technicolor horror classics Suspiria, Zombi (aka Dawn of the Dead), Tenebre, and more. For this show, guitarist Bruno Previtali, bass player Cecilia Nappo, drummer Federico Maragoni, and Goblin co-founder, composer, and keyboard player Claudio Simonetti bring a rock ’n’ roll presence to the stage for a live score to Argento’s 1975 psychic slasher flick Deep Red (Profondo Rosso) as the film plays out on the silver screen. Stick around for an encore set filled with blood-splattered highlights from throughout the group’s career. — Chad Radford
